New York Knicks Prepare to Face Boston Celtics in Season Opener

The 2023/24 NBA season kicks off for the New York Knicks as they face the Boston Celtics at the iconic Madison Square Garden in New York City.

Coach Tom Thibodeau emphasized the importance of not getting ahead of themselves during a recent team meeting. He stressed that the focus should be on the game at hand and not looking too far into the future.

The Knicks are well aware of the challenges they face in their opening game against the Boston Celtics, a strong opponent considered a favorite to contend for the Larry O’Brien Championship. Thibodeau acknowledges the difficulty but wants his team to stay grounded.

Thibodeau’s message wasn’t about downplaying the importance of this matchup; it was about maintaining focus as the Knicks embark on a tough early-season schedule.

“It’s a long season, and I want our focus to be on what we have to do each and every day,” Thibodeau reiterated. “Don’t skip ahead.”

The Knicks, who prioritized continuity this summer, adding Donte DiVincenzo and losing Obi Toppin, must not rest on their laurels. Thibodeau wants them to approach each opponent with a specific game plan, stressing that any lapse in focus can lead to defeat.

Isaiah Hartenstein, the backup center, emphasized the importance of continuity but also echoed Thibodeau’s sentiment of taking it day by day.

Jalen Brunson, another new addition to the team, emphasized the need for daily improvement and praised the team’s resilient and hard-working nature.

Julius Randle expressed confidence in the team’s ability to pick up where they left off, building on their existing chemistry.

RJ Barrett summed it up with a focus on the team’s unity and shared expectations.

The Knicks are determined to begin the season with a victory, and their collective goal is to start the year with a 1-0 record.
